OSWEGO, N.Y. – Senior high jumper
Catarina Burke made the most of the tune up meet prior to the Indoor SUNYAC Track & Field Championships to soar into the top-10 nationally in the high jump with a leap of 1.68 meters (5'6"). Burke breaks her own school record set two weeks ago by an inch and a half.
